Yaygoo AI Manifesto
Foundational values for creative work in motion
Guiding a human-first use of artificial intelligence
1. People First
We create for people — not as users or data points, but as complex, creative, irreplaceable beings.
AI is a tool. Human experience is the goal.
Responsibility begins where automation ends.
2. Purpose over Hype
We resist novelty for novelty’s sake.
Technology is not sacred — intention is.
We ask not only can we, but should we, and to what end.
If it doesn’t move something forward — creatively, culturally, or humanly — it doesn’t belong.
3. Transparency Always
To obscure is to erode trust.
We are clear about where and how AI is used — in concepts, production, and delivery.
Safety is not a feature. It is a foundation for creative freedom.
4. Ethics by Design
Ethics is not a final check. It is the starting point.
If something doesn’t sit right — in the idea, the execution, or the impact — we don’t push it out.
Good creative work takes responsibility for its consequences.
5. Privacy Matters
In a world shaped by data, we hold the line:
permission, respect, restraint — always.
6. Sustainability Counts
Every creative decision has a cost — energy, attention, future.
We choose tools and methods that do less harm and create lasting value.
We build for continuity, not excess. Signal, not noise.
7. Learning Never Stops
We stay in motion.
As tools evolve, so do we — testing, questioning, and re-aligning with what matters.
Not to chase the future, but to shape it with care.
